Group 1 - Deckers Outdoor (NYSE:DECK) stock reached a two-year low in early November after a 15.2% decline following its earnings report on October 24 [1] - The stock has rebounded to its pre-earnings close but is facing resistance at the 200-day moving average and is considered "overbought" with a 14-day Relative Strength Index (RSI) of 72.3 [1] - Short positions have decreased by nearly half from August to October, yet the stock has not shown significant upward movement, indicating technical weakness [2] Group 2 - Short interest is increasing again, suggesting that there may be more activity in shorting rallies [2] - A recommended put option has a leverage ratio of 3.8, which would double with a 22.4% drop in the underlying equity [2]
